The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of George Fenwick, born in 1845 in Exeter, Devon, consisted of 3 members. George was the head of the household, married to Mary J Fenwick, born in 1847 in Exeter, Devon, England. They had 1 child; Thomas, born 1878 in Shirley, Hampshire, England.
